Hasbro has updated the classic game of Monopoly with a 2010 twist. Monopoly: Revolution Edition eschews the square board, metal pieces and even the cash money. The entire game has been updated to be both more modern and to play a bit faster. Players of classic Monopoly will immediately notice the round board, translucent houses and hotels, a few new spaces and definitely the vocal centerpiece that acts as bank and game manager.
